Files
zoitechat/src
deepend 4354aaa57a Added a new backend API, zoitechat_import_gtk3_theme_archive(const char *archive_path, GError **error), and exposed it in the common header so GTK setup code can call a shared import path instead of inlining extraction logic.
Updated the GTK3 import callback in setup.c to:

    open a file chooser titled Import GTK3 Theme ZIP,

    enforce a ZIP-focused chooser filter (*.zip, *.ZIP),

    call the new backend function,

    show success/failure dialogs through setup_theme_show_message,

    refresh the GTK3 theme list immediately after successful import.

Updated the GTK3 section button label to Import GTK3 Theme ZIP and added/used new translatable strings for the new button text and import messages.
2026-02-26 00:16:05 -07:00
..
2014-12-28 06:44:44 -05:00